Transaction 583b16b114fd37ff83e16ecb693457911988776fac56997517dd0cac7ad64b58
1 Input
2 Outputs
- 583b16b114fd37ff83e16ecb693457911988776fac56997517dd0cac7ad64b58:0
- 583b16b114fd37ff83e16ecb693457911988776fac56997517dd0cac7ad64b58:1
value 469217
address 3R2XhCpNysATUfLixYiGhuJxdoMuAdBF3P
value 52590442
address 17EjP5xga4bvNLaMR1C27bQj3UwJU8nZue